Bug#743640: nautilus: Segfault when searching

Nathaniel Morck Beaver nathanielmbeaver at gmail.com
Fri Apr 4 14:23:11 UTC 2014


Package: nautilus
Version: 3.8.2-2
Severity: normal

Dear Maintainer,

Nautilus segfaults when searching as soon as the first letter is entered.

See attached stack trace.

-- System Information:
Debian Release: jessie/sid
  APT prefers unstable
  APT policy: (500, 'unstable'), (1, 'experimental')
Architecture: i386 (i686)

Kernel: Linux 3.13-1-686-pae (SMP w/4 CPU cores)
Locale: LANG=en_US.UTF-8, LC_CTYPE=en_US.UTF-8 (charmap=UTF-8) (ignored: LC_ALL set to en_US.UTF-8)
Shell: /bin/sh linked to /bin/dash

Versions of packages nautilus depends on:
ii  desktop-file-utils         0.22-1
ii  gsettings-desktop-schemas  3.8.2-2
ii  gvfs                       1.20.0-1
ii  libatk1.0-0                2.10.0-2
ii  libc6                      2.18-4
ii  libcairo-gobject2          1.12.16-2
ii  libcairo2                  1.12.16-2
ii  libexempi3                 2.2.1-1
ii  libexif12                  0.6.21-1
ii  libgail-3-0                3.10.7-1
ii  libgdk-pixbuf2.0-0         2.30.6-1
ii  libglib2.0-0               2.38.2-5
ii  libglib2.0-data            2.38.2-5
ii  libgnome-desktop-3-7       3.8.4-2
ii  libgtk-3-0                 3.10.7-1
ii  libnautilus-extension1a    3.8.2-2
ii  libnotify4                 0.7.6-2
ii  libpango-1.0-0             1.36.3-1
ii  libpangocairo-1.0-0        1.36.3-1
ii  libselinux1                2.2.2-1
ii  libtracker-sparql-0.16-0   0.16.2-1+b2
ii  libx11-6                   2:1.6.2-1
ii  libxml2                    2.9.1+dfsg1-3
ii  nautilus-data              3.8.2-2
ii  shared-mime-info           1.2-1

Versions of packages nautilus recommends:
ii  eject                      2.1.5+deb1+cvs20081104-13.1
ii  gnome-icon-theme-symbolic  3.12.0-1
ii  gnome-sushi                3.10.0-1
ii  gvfs-backends              1.20.0-1
ii  librsvg2-common            2.40.2-1

Versions of packages nautilus suggests:
ii  acroread [pdf-viewer]  9.5.5-dmo1
ii  brasero                3.8.0-2+b1
ii  eog                    3.12.0-1
ii  evince [pdf-viewer]    3.12.0-1
ii  mupdf [pdf-viewer]     1.3-2
ii  totem                  3.8.2-4
ii  tracker                0.16.2-1+b2
ii  vlc [mp3-decoder]      1:2.1.3-dmo2
ii  vlc-nox [mp3-decoder]  1:2.1.3-dmo2
ii  xdg-user-dirs          0.15-1

-- no debconf information
-------------- next part --------------
Starting program: /usr/bin/nautilus 
warning: Could not load shared library symbols for linux-gate.so.1.
Do you need "set solib-search-path" or "set sysroot"?
[Thread debugging using libthread_db enabled]
Using host libthread_db library "/lib/i386-linux-gnu/i686/cmov/libthread_db.so.1".
[New Thread 0xb64cfb40 (LWP 17860)]
[New Thread 0xb5affb40 (LWP 17861)]
[New Thread 0xb50ffb40 (LWP 17862)]
[New Thread 0xb45a4b40 (LWP 17863)]
[New Thread 0xb2bccb40 (LWP 17867)]
[New Thread 0xa147cb40 (LWP 17870)]
[New Thread 0xa0a44b40 (LWP 17873)]
[Thread 0xa147cb40 (LWP 17870) exited]
[Thread 0xa0a44b40 (LWP 17873) exited]
[New Thread 0xa0a44b40 (LWP 17874)]
[New Thread 0xa147cb40 (LWP 17875)]
[Thread 0xa0a44b40 (LWP 17874) exited]
[New Thread 0xa0a44b40 (LWP 17876)]
[Thread 0xa147cb40 (LWP 17875) exited]
[Thread 0xb5affb40 (LWP 17861) exited]
[New Thread 0xb5affb40 (LWP 17877)]
[New Thread 0xa147cb40 (LWP 17878)]
[Thread 0xa147cb40 (LWP 17878) exited]
[Thread 0xa0a44b40 (LWP 17876) exited]

Program received signal SIGSEGV, Segmentation fault.
0xb6e690f9 in ?? () from /usr/lib/i386-linux-gnu/libsqlite3.so.0
#0  0xb6e690f9 in ?? () from /usr/lib/i386-linux-gnu/libsqlite3.so.0
#1  0xb6e69d2c in ?? () from /usr/lib/i386-linux-gnu/libsqlite3.so.0
#2  0xb6e7e7e2 in ?? () from /usr/lib/i386-linux-gnu/libsqlite3.so.0
#3  0xb6e81ead in ?? () from /usr/lib/i386-linux-gnu/libsqlite3.so.0
#4  0xb6e9769a in ?? () from /usr/lib/i386-linux-gnu/libsqlite3.so.0
#5  0xb6e9b49e in ?? () from /usr/lib/i386-linux-gnu/libsqlite3.so.0
#6  0xb6e9ba8c in ?? () from /usr/lib/i386-linux-gnu/libsqlite3.so.0
#7  0xb6e9bd95 in ?? () from /usr/lib/i386-linux-gnu/libsqlite3.so.0
#8  0xb6f8b4df in tracker_db_interface_create_statement () from /usr/lib/tracker-0.16/libtracker-data.so.0
#9  0xb6f63957 in ?? () from /usr/lib/tracker-0.16/libtracker-data.so.0
#10 0xb6f688bf in tracker_sparql_query_execute_cursor () from /usr/lib/tracker-0.16/libtracker-data.so.0
#11 0xb7fa754e in ?? () from /usr/lib/libtracker-sparql-0.16.so.0
#12 0xb7fa78dd in ?? () from /usr/lib/libtracker-sparql-0.16.so.0
#13 0xb7f9e02f in tracker_sparql_connection_query_async () from /usr/lib/libtracker-sparql-0.16.so.0
#14 0xb7f9889b in ?? () from /usr/lib/libtracker-sparql-0.16.so.0
#15 0xb7f9e02f in tracker_sparql_connection_query_async () from /usr/lib/libtracker-sparql-0.16.so.0
#16 0x0812d693 in nautilus_search_engine_tracker_start (provider=0x861c8b8) at nautilus-search-engine-tracker.c:296
#17 0x0811efbf in nautilus_search_provider_start (provider=0x861c8b8) at nautilus-search-provider.c:120
#18 0x0811f304 in search_engine_start_real (engine=0x86222e0) at nautilus-search-engine.c:89
#19 0x0811efbf in nautilus_search_provider_start (provider=0x86222e0) at nautilus-search-provider.c:120
#20 0x0811d810 in start_search (search=0x85f71d0) at nautilus-search-directory.c:178
#21 0x080f4c99 in nautilus_directory_file_monitor_add (directory=0x85f71d0, client=0x84ee0a4, monitor_hidden_files=0, file_attributes=file_attributes at entry=(NAUTILUS_FILE_ATTRIBUTE_INFO | NAUTILUS_FILE_ATTRIBUTE_LINK_INFO | NAUTILUS_FILE_ATTRIBUTE_DIRECTORY_ITEM_COUNT | NAUTILUS_FILE_ATTRIBUTE_EXTENSION_INFO | NAUTILUS_FILE_ATTRIBUTE_THUMBNAIL | NAUTILUS_FILE_ATTRIBUTE_MOUNT), callback=callback at entry=0x80b6420 <files_added_callback>, callback_data=callback_data at entry=0x84ee2b0) at nautilus-directory.c:1608
#22 0x080aad6a in finish_loading (view=0x84ee2b0) at nautilus-view.c:9182
#23 finish_loading_if_all_metadata_loaded (view=view at entry=0x84ee2b0) at nautilus-view.c:9203
#24 0x080aaee2 in metadata_for_files_in_directory_ready_callback (directory=0x85f71d0, files=files at entry=0x0, callback_data=callback_data at entry=0x84ee2b0) at nautilus-view.c:9244
#25 0x0811d145 in search_callback_invoke_and_destroy (search_callback=0x85f11f0) at nautilus-search-directory.c:318
#26 0x080f4b41 in nautilus_directory_call_when_ready (directory=0x85f71d0, file_attributes=file_attributes at entry=(NAUTILUS_FILE_ATTRIBUTE_INFO | NAUTILUS_FILE_ATTRIBUTE_MOUNT | NAUTILUS_FILE_ATTRIBUTE_FILESYSTEM_INFO), wait_for_all_files=wait_for_all_files at entry=0, callback=callback at entry=0x80aae10 <metadata_for_files_in_directory_ready_callback>, callback_data=callback_data at entry=0x84ee2b0) at nautilus-directory.c:1580
#27 0x080b5dd4 in load_directory (view=view at entry=0x84ee2b0, directory=directory at entry=0x85f71d0) at nautilus-view.c:9111
#28 0x080b5f0f in nautilus_view_load_location (nautilus_view=nautilus_view at entry=0x84ee2b0, location=location at entry=0x84f5d48) at nautilus-view.c:3007
#29 0x080b9bdf in load_new_location (slot=slot at entry=0x84a71f8, location=0x84f5d48, selection=<optimized out>, tell_current_content_view=tell_current_content_view at entry=0, tell_new_content_view=tell_new_content_view at entry=1) at nautilus-window-slot.c:1499
#30 0x080babae in create_content_view (slot=slot at entry=0x84a71f8, view_id=<optimized out>, view_id at entry=0x8614710 "OAFIID:Nautilus_File_Manager_Canvas_View", error_out=error_out at entry=0xbfffdb8c) at nautilus-window-slot.c:1439
#31 0x080bdc9b in got_file_info_for_view_selection_callback (file=0x82253a8, callback_data=0x84a71f8) at nautilus-window-slot.c:1278
#32 0x0811ec2c in search_directory_file_call_when_ready (file=0x82253a8, file_attributes=(NAUTILUS_FILE_ATTRIBUTE_INFO | NAUTILUS_FILE_ATTRIBUTE_MOUNT), callback=0x80bd810 <got_file_info_for_view_selection_callback>, callback_data=0x84a71f8) at nautilus-search-directory-file.c:77
#33 0x0810e369 in nautilus_file_call_when_ready (file=0x82253a8, file_attributes=file_attributes at entry=(NAUTILUS_FILE_ATTRIBUTE_INFO | NAUTILUS_FILE_ATTRIBUTE_MOUNT), callback=callback at entry=0x80bd810 <got_file_info_for_view_selection_callback>, callback_data=callback_data at entry=0x84a71f8) at nautilus-file.c:7257
#34 0x080bbb13 in begin_location_change (slot=slot at entry=0x84a71f8, location=location at entry=0x84f5d48, previous_location=previous_location at entry=0x8239c70, new_selection=<optimized out>, new_selection at entry=0x0, type=type at entry=NAUTILUS_LOCATION_CHANGE_STANDARD, distance=distance at entry=0, scroll_pos=scroll_pos at entry=0x0, callback=callback at entry=0x0, user_data=user_data at entry=0x0) at nautilus-window-slot.c:964
#35 0x080bc04b in nautilus_window_slot_open_location_full (slot=slot at entry=0x84a71f8, location=location at entry=0x84f5d48, flags=flags at entry=(unknown: 0), new_selection=new_selection at entry=0x0, callback=callback at entry=0x0, user_data=user_data at entry=0x0) at nautilus-window-slot.c:814
#36 0x080bd58f in create_new_search (slot=0x84a71f8) at nautilus-window-slot.c:252
#37 query_editor_changed_callback (editor=0x844a360, query=0x861cba8, reload=1, slot=0x84a71f8) at nautilus-window-slot.c:292
#38 0xb6965436 in ffi_call_SYSV () from /usr/lib/i386-linux-gnu/libffi.so.6
#39 0xb69651bb in ffi_call () from /usr/lib/i386-linux-gnu/libffi.so.6
#40 0xb746e0f1 in g_cclosure_marshal_generic () from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#41 0xb746d86e in g_closure_invoke () from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#42 0xb747fe49 in ?? () from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#43 0xb748785c in g_signal_emit_valist () from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#44 0xb7487a43 in g_signal_emit () from /usr/lib/i386-linux-gnu/libgobject-2.0.so.0
#45 0x080a1ce0 in nautilus_query_editor_changed_force (editor=0x844a360, force_reload=1) at nautilus-query-editor.c:1017
#46 0x080a1d17 in nautilus_query_editor_changed (editor=<optimized out>) at nautilus-query-editor.c:1025
#47 typing_timeout_cb (user_data=0x844a360) at nautilus-query-editor.c:276
#48 0xb73a2611 in ?? () from /lib/i386-linux-gnu/libglib-2.0.so.0
#49 0xb73a1aee in g_main_context_dispatch () from /lib/i386-linux-gnu/libglib-2.0.so.0
#50 0xb73a1e98 in ?? () from /lib/i386-linux-gnu/libglib-2.0.so.0
#51 0xb73a1f58 in g_main_context_iteration () from /lib/i386-linux-gnu/libglib-2.0.so.0
#52 0xb754d454 in g_application_run () from /usr/lib/i386-linux-gnu/libgio-2.0.so.0
#53 0x0806714b in main (argc=1, argv=0xbfffe314) at nautilus-main.c:104
Continuing.
[Thread 0xb2bccb40 (LWP 17867) exited]
[Thread 0xb665a8c0 (LWP 17856) exited]
[Thread 0xb5affb40 (LWP 17877) exited]
[Thread 0xb50ffb40 (LWP 17862) exited]
[Thread 0xb64cfb40 (LWP 17860) exited]

Program terminated with signal SIGSEGV, Segmentation fault.
The program no longer exists.
quit


More information about the pkg-gnome-maintainers mailing list